Case Study: The Evolution of Slot Machines in the Digital Age
| Aspect | Traditional Slots (Pre-2000s) | Modern Digital Slots |
|---|---|---|
| Graphics & Sound | Basic, pixelated visuals with simple sound effects | High-definition graphics, surround sound, themed music |
| Game Mechanics | Basic reel spins with fixed paylines | Multiple paylines, bonus rounds, cascading reels |
| User Engagement | Limited interaction, primarily chance-based | Interactive features, progressive jackpots, storytelling |
| Device Compatibility | Cabinet-based machines | Mobile, tablet, desktop compatibility |
